Heads up: if the Lintrock baseline file in the Quarrow repo drifts from main, CI fails with a "stale baseline" error even when the code is fine. Quick fix is to regenerate the baseline on a clean checkout and re-push. If a customer build is blocked, confirm the failing run matches the token below before escalating.

build token for yadug-yagag: htk21_c863c33eb8b82c0c9c152

Finance Review — Revised Commission Scheme

Quick recap for the board: the new commission model at Varnholt Trading kicked in last quarter, and early numbers look decent. Payout ratios dropped from 9.2% to 7.8% of gross sales, while rep retention held steady. The tiered accelerator is doing its job — top performers like the Keldwick branch crew are chasing it hard. We'll run a full comparison after Q3 closes. Context for the next section follows below.

management briefing: Headcount on the Silok team goes from 44 to 77 by the end of May. Gross margin on Silok came in at 63 percent against a plan of 30 percent.

Vendor note: Northspan (our load balancer provider) changed health-check semantics in their v9 rollout — probes now require a 200 within 2s, no redirects. Three of our services behind the Fleetgate LB flapped last week because of this. Fixes are merged; remaining work is tightening probe endpoints. Questions or contract concerns go to our Northspan account contact below.

escalation mailbox, kaweg-kahif: druwyn.sordor@nelvroworks.corp